About: Royal Oldham Hospital

(as the patient),

What I liked

F9 nursing staff very good , looked after you well and pleasant Saw some patients that could not feed themselves, staff took time to feed them ,Patients well cared for, so nice to see.Doctors kept you informed but didnt make known change of medication which I only found out when discharged and was issued with medication to take home . So at first wondered where some of my medication was which I took in with me and wondered what the new one was for.Had to read leaflets in tablets to understand what new tablets were for etc.

What could be improved

Sat / Sun lunch and tea, only soup pack of sandwich with some veg .Other days nice balanced choices but small portions .

Some wards are hot with windows at one side so if windows are open then patients that side in draught .

At staff change over times some patients require attention which is not always forthcomming , so some patients then become aggitated and upset.
